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Cross-Platform-Entwicklung (https://www.delphipraxis.net/91-cross-platform-entwicklung/)
-   -   [Fmx, iOS, Android] USB-Host CDC Serial Komponente (https://www.delphipraxis.net/199281-%5Bfmx-ios-android%5D-usb-host-cdc-serial-komponente.html)

Rollo62 11. Jan 2019 13:59

[Fmx, iOS, Android] USB-Host CDC Serial Komponente
 
Hallo zusammen,

ich bin auf der Suche nach Lösungen mit denen Mobilteile (Android und IOS) die Rolle eines USB-Hosts für serielle Verbindungen übernehmen,
und per seriellem Protokoll Daten mit entsprechenden Devices austauschen können
(also wie im PC der virtuelle COM-Port, entsprechend für iOS und Android).

In den Geräten steckt in der Regel ein CP210x oder FTDI Chip als Gegenstelle.

Damit möchte ich diese seriellen USB-Geräte, die bisher mit einem PC benutzt werden,
auch an einem Handy/Tablet nutzen können, per USB- oder Lightning Kabel.
Dazu müsste wohl die mobile USB-Schnittstelle per USB-OTG als HOST eingerichtet werden.

Die seriellen Protokolle sind recht harmlos, max. 19200KBaud, das übliche halt.

Ich kenne die Bibliotheken von WinSoftSK, habe aber noch keine Erfahrungen damit.
https://www.winsoft.sk/acomport.htm

Mein Hauptproblem wird wohl iOS werden, gibt es dafür überhaupt
serielle Lösungen ohne MFi-Zertifizierung ?

  • Hat damit vielleicht schon jemand positive/negative Erfahrungen gemacht ?
  • Geht das überhaupt mit iOS (ohne MFi Zertifizierung der Geräte) ?
    Eventuell kennt ja jemand einen fertigen, zertifizierten iOS Adapter (samt FMX-Lösung) ?
  • Wenn es dazu irgendwelche Tipps gäbe wäre ich für Denkanstöße sehr dankbar


Rollo


Alle Zeitangaben in WEZ +1. Es ist jetzt 01:21 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z